What you need to know about 800 Super's new subsidiary

Focus Learning Centre is principally engaged in providing job training and vocational rehabilitation services.

The Board of Directors of 800 Super Holdings Limited announced that the company has incorporated a wholly-owned subsidiary in Singapore with an issued and paid-up share capital of S$100,000 comprising 100,000 ordinary shares.

The new subsidiary will also provide corporate training services and motivational courses.

The investment of S$100,000 in Focus Learning Centre was funded through 800 Super’s internal resources and is not expected to have any material impact on the consolidated net tangible assets per share and/or earnings per share of the Group for the current financial year ending 30 June 2013.
